What can I expect from CVS MinuteClinic® at 5566 SOUTH 56TH ST LINCOLN, NE?
MinuteClinic® is a walk-in and book clinic inside your local LINCOLN CVS/Pharmacy® or HealthHUB® location. MinuteClinic® provides quality health care for adults and children over 18 months. We treat a wide range of conditions and illnesses to ensure that you and your family get well and stay well. Some of our services include TB testing, flu shots, and sports physicals . How Much is a MinuteClinic Visit at 5566 SOUTH 56TH ST LINCOLN, NE with and without Insurance?
Please visit our service price list and insurance information page to see detailed pricing and insurance breakdowns. At CVS MinuteClinic®, most insurance plans are accepted. We recommend contacting your insurance company prior to your visit to be sure that the service you are seeking will be covered. How much you will have to pay out of pocket will depend on your insurance coverage. If you do not have insurance or prefer to pay out of pocket, you may pay with cash, card, or check. Prices may vary depending on the complexity of the case. Lab tests and additional services may result in additional charges.

Treating blisters, chicken pox, sinus infections and much more
If you’re dealing with an illness such as a sinus infection and congestion, cough, bronchitis, indigestion or mouth pain, we know that it can disrupt your day and mood. A minor illness isn’t truly minor! A similar principle applies to “minor” injuries such as blisters, cuts, burns and bug bites or stings. At our clinic, you can receive prompt and professional treatment, and hopefully get healthy again sooner rather than later.
We also help with skin conditions including shingles, scabies, lice, chicken pox, sunburn, swimmer’s itch and acne. Our other services include the following:
- Vaccinations: Protect yourself and your family against flu, tetanus, measles, mumps, rubella, polio and other conditions.
- Women’s services: Receive birth control care, pregnancy evaluations and treatment for yeast infections and other infections.
- Physicals and general wellness: Get physicals for college, camp, sports or work, and use our wellness services for ear wax removal, TB testing, smoking cessation, weight loss and more.
- Travel health: Consult a professional before a big trip for concerns such as disease, motion sickness and traveler’s diarrhea, and seek help if you believe you have Zika.
- Screenings and monitoring: Receive screenings, monitoring and treatment for diabetes, and get help with other chronic conditions such as high cholesterol and asthma.
